How to install

  1. Create a restore point(Start → "Create a restore point" → Create), so you can roll back if anything goes wrong.
  2. Verify compatibility: your Windows version (Windows 8.1, Windows 8, Windows 7) and architecture (x64)must match this driver, and your device's Hardware ID should appear in the list above.
  3. Download the file using the button - it comes directly from Microsoft Update Catalog.
  4. Optionally verify the checksum: open PowerShell, run Get-FileHash your-download.cab -Algorithm SHA256 and compare with the SHA-256 above.
  5. Extract the .cab archive: right-click → Extract All, or run expand -F:* file.cab C:\driver\ in Command Prompt.
  6. Install via Device Manager: right-click your device → Update driver → Browse my computer → point to the extracted folder. Alternatively run pnputil /add-driver C:\driver\*.inf /install.
  7. Check Device Manager: the device should show no warning icons, and the driver version should match.

How to roll back

If the device stops working after the update: Device Manager → right-click the device → Properties → Driver tab → Roll Back Driver. If the button is greyed out, use the restore point from step 1 (Start → "Recovery" → Open System Restore).
